Joseph Archer

Joseph Archer

Surname: ARCHER

Given Names: Joseph

Title and Honours: Mr

Qualifications:

Date and Place of Birth: 17 May 1795 - Hertford, England

Date of Death: 28 June 1853 - Launceston, Tasmania

 

Legislative Council: 13 October 1851

Electorate: Longford

Party: Independent

Positions Held:

Date of Departure: 28 June 1853

Reason for Departure: Died in office .
